Ana Botín, Executive Chairwoman of Banco Santander, has starred in one of the most unusual and viral scenes seen in the stands during the 2026 World Cup. The banker met the popular American streamer IShowSpeed during the semifinal between Spain and France, asked him to take a photograph with her and took advantage of the conversation to encourage him to open an account with Openbank.
The encounter took place in one of the boxes at the Dallas stadium while IShowSpeed was broadcasting the match live to hundreds of thousands of viewers. Alongside Ana Botín was Juan Roig, president of Mercadona, whom the banker also introduced to the content creator.
The mix of one of the main Spanish financial figures, the owner of Mercadona, and one of the most famous streamers in the world quickly turned the video into a social media phenomenon.
Ana Botín asks IShowSpeed for a photo
In the images, Ana Botín can be seen approaching IShowSpeed and asking for a photograph. After this initial contact, the Chairwoman of Santander introduced herself and explained to the American that she runs one of the most important banks in Europe.
The conversation quickly moved from the photograph to business. Botín recommended that he open an account with Openbank, the digital subsidiary of the Santander Group that operates in the United States.
"You have to open an account with Openbank. My bank here is called Openbank. It offers an excellent rate," the banker told him in English.
IShowSpeed listened to the explanation with surprise while continuing to record and broadcast the encounter live. The moment has drawn particular attention because it shows the chairwoman of one of Europe's largest banks personally acting as a salesperson to one of the largest digital audiences in the world.
The unexpected promotion of Openbank to thousands of viewers
Ana Botín's recommendation was not exactly for IShowSpeed to open a conventional account with Banco Santander, but for him to become a customer of Openbank.
The choice is not coincidental. Openbank is the brand with which Santander is strengthening its digital banking business in the United States, the country where IShowSpeed resides. Its most notable product is a high-yield savings account.
According to the information available this July 15 on the US website of Openbank, the account offers a profitability of 3.80% APY, charges no commissions, and requires an initial minimum deposit of 500 dollars. The rate is variable and may change.
The entity claims to have already surpassed 100,000 customers in the United States. Openbank operates there as a division of Santander Bank and its deposits are covered by the Federal Deposit Insurance Corporation —FDIC— within established limits.
Ana Botín introduces Juan Roig: "He is the Walmart of Spain"
The scene becomes even more unexpected when Ana Botín introduces IShowSpeed to Juan Roig. So that the streamer can understand the dimension of Mercadona, the Spanish supermarket chain is described during the conversation as a kind of "Walmart of Spain".
"Two of the most important people in Europe", they go on to explain to the American creator while introducing him to Botín and Roig. Speed reacts with surprise to the identity of his interlocutors.
The meeting has generated numerous comments due to the contrast between the three protagonists: a 65-year-old banker, one of the main Spanish businessmen, and a 21-year-old content creator known for his unpredictable broadcasts and exaggerated reactions.
Who is IShowSpeed, the streamer Ana Botín wants as a client
IShowSpeed is the artistic name of Darren Jason Watkins Jr., one of the most popular content creators in the world. The American has more than 57 million subscribers on YouTube and gathers a particularly young audience.
His passion for football and his admiration for Cristiano Ronaldo have contributed to his enormous international popularity. During the World Cup, he is traveling to different venues and broadcasting live from the stadiums.
At the time of his conversation with Ana Botín and Juan Roig, around 200,000 people were following the broadcast, according to information published about the meeting. The video was later disseminated through X, Instagram, TikTok, and other platforms, considerably multiplying its reach.
